Manuel Oyarzún Nelson Dussaubat Sergio González

To study the effect of ozone in a chronically damaged lung, we used a bleomycin (BLM) induced pulmonary fibrosis model. Both endotracheal instillation of BLM and O3 exposure both produce lung inflammation and fibrosis. Oxidative stress would be a common mechanism of damage for both BLM and O3. Philip J. O’Reilly Qiang Ding Samia Akthar Guoqiang Cai Kristopher R. Genschmer Dhiren F. Patel Patricia L. Jackson Liliana Viera Mojtaba Roda Morgan L. Locy Ellen A. Bernstein Clare M. Lloyd Kenneth E. Bernstein Robert J. Snelgrove J. Edwin Blalock

The neutrophil chemoattractant proline-glycine-proline (PGP) is generated from collagen by matrix metalloproteinase-8/9 (MMP-8/9) and prolyl endopeptidase (PE), and it is concomitantly degraded by extracellular leukotriene A4 hydrolase (LTA4H) to limit neutrophilia.
